New England Claims Team Lead - Workers Compensation


PRIMARY PURPOSE: To supervise the operation of multiple teams of examiners and technical staff for workers compensation for clients; to monitor colleagues' workloads, provide training, and monitor individual claim activities; to provide technical/jurisdictional direction to examiner reports on claims adjudication; and to maintain a diary on claims in the teams including frequent diaries on complex or high exposure claims.


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S and RESPONSIBILITIES




  • Supervises multiple teams of examiners, multiple product line examiners and/or several (minimum seven) technical operations colleagues for a wide span of control; may delegate some duties to others within the unit.




  • Identifies and advises management of trends, problems, and issues as well as recommended course of action; informs management of new procedures and ideas for continuous process improvement; and coordinates with management projects for the office.




  • Provides technical/jurisdictional direction to examiner reports on claims adjudication.




  • Compiles reviews and analyzes management reports and takes appropriate action.




  • Performs quality review on claims in compliance with audit requirements, service contract requirements, and quality standards.




  • Acts as second level of appeal for client and claimant issues regarding claim specific, procedural or special requests; implements final disposition of the appeal.




  • Reviews reserve amounts on high cost claims and claims over the authority of the individual examiner.




  • Monitors third party claims; maintains periodical review of litigated claims, serious vocational rehabilitation claims, questionable claims and sensitive claims as determined by client.




  • Maintains contact with the client on claims and promotes a professional client relationship; makes recommendations to client as suggested by the claim status; and provides written resumes of specific claims as requested by client.




  • Assures that direct reports are properly licensed in the jurisdictions serviced.




  • Ensures claims files are coded correctly and adequate documentation is made by claims examiners.
